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: Text von Attributs ID ausgeben

    Mr. Piggels

    • Neu im Forum
    • Beiträge: 10
    Text von Attributs ID ausgeben
    am: 28. November 2018, 11:49:37
    Guten Tag miteinander,

    wie kann ich im Template den Text von einer bestimmten Attributs-ID ausgeben?
    Beispiel: Gebe mir den Text "Hallo Test" aus, welcher in der Attributs-ID "5" hinterlegt ist.

    {$item_data.TEXT} <-- Wäre ja der hinterlegte Text

    Linkback: https://www.modified-shop.org/forum/index.php?topic=39759.0

    Parker

    • Mitglied
    • Beiträge: 135
    • Geschlecht:
    Re: Text von Attributs ID ausgeben
    Antwort #1 am: 11. Dezember 2018, 16:24:36
    Hi Mr. Piggels. In welcher Template-Datei möchtest Du diesen Text denn ausgeben?
    Du musst wissen, dass die Variablen in der Smarty-Engine i.d.R. nicht global erzeugt werden und auch nicht überall verfügbar sind.
    Außerdem handelt es sich hierbei um Daten aus einem Array, welches normalerweise in Schleifen ausgegeben wird. Hier ein Beispiel aus einem Template für "product_options":

    Code: PHP  [Auswählen]
    {foreach name=outer item=options_data from=$options}
        {foreach key=key_data item=item_data from=$options_data.DATA}
            {$item_data.TEXT}
        {/foreach}
    {/foreach}

    Also ist "$item_data" ein Synonym für "$options_data.DATA", und "$options_data" eines für "$options".
    0 Antworten
    1624 Aufrufe
    22. Februar 2012, 13:25:15 von blade
    2 Antworten
    3119 Aufrufe
    21. April 2016, 08:50:59 von swolfram [templatix]
    1 Antworten
    3048 Aufrufe
    21. April 2010, 08:35:14 von Tomcraft
    12 Antworten
    5386 Aufrufe
    24. Mai 2012, 18:31:05 von Phil333